  1. Executive Summary
    JM Management Solutions Ltd is a newly established micro-entity operating in the management consultancy sector, specifically outside financial management. With minimal assets and a lean operational structure, the company currently serves a niche or emerging clientele. Its strategic positioning hinges on personalized consultancy services delivered by a sole director, offering flexibility but limited scale at present.

  2. Strategic Assets

  • Focused Industry Niche: Positioned within SIC code 70229, JM Management Solutions Ltd offers specialized management consultancy services distinct from financial management, potentially enabling targeted expertise.
  • Lean Structure: Operating with a single employee (the director), the company benefits from low overhead costs and agile decision-making capacity.
  • Strong Shareholder Control: Two individuals hold significant control (25-50% shares and voting rights each), facilitating aligned governance and streamlined strategic decisions.
  • Clean Financial Footing: Despite being in its infancy, the company reports positive net current assets (£1,061) and net assets (£143), indicating a solvent financial position with the capacity to build equity over time.
